The Accra High Court has struck out an application by the Ghana Police Service seeking an injunction to block a planned anti-galamsey demonstration organised by the Generational Rights Protection Society (GRPS), led by media personalities Okatakyie Afrifa Mensah and Kwame Appiah Kubi.

The application was struck out by the court after the police moved for a withdrawal on the instructions of the Attorney General during a hearing on Friday, April 25, 2025.

This clears the way for the protest scheduled for April 28-29, 2025, to proceed as planned.

The Ghana Police Service had filed the application on April 23, 2025, requesting the court to halt the demonstration, citing concerns over public safety and order.
